What document provides evidence of a borrower's financial stability to lenders?

Explanation:
A Verification of Deposit (VOD) is a crucial document used in the lending process as it provides official confirmation of a borrower's financial stability. This document is typically completed by a financial institution and includes information regarding the borrower’s account balances and financial history, allowing lenders to assess the borrower's assets and their ability to make down payments or handle mortgage payments. This evidentiary documentation enables lenders to make informed decisions about the risk associated with lending to the borrower, and whether the borrower meets the necessary financial requirements to qualify for a loan. Other options, while relevant in different contexts, do not directly serve as evidence of a borrower's financial stability. Transfer tax documentation pertains to taxes related to property transfers, a walk-through checklist is used to verify property condition during a home inspection, and a contract for sale outlines the terms of a property sale but does not provide insights into the buyer's financial health. Thus, the Verification of Deposit is the definitive choice when evaluating a borrower's financial standing.
